Technical Specifications
Side-by-side comparison of Core i7-12800HE and Xeon Gold 6226R

Core i7-12800HE
The Core i7-12800HE is manufactured by Intel. It was released in Janeiro 2022 (3 years ago). It is based on the Alder Lake-H (2022) architecture. It features 14 cores and 20 threads. Base frequency is 2.4 GHz, with boost up to 4.6 GHz. L3 cache: 24 MB (total). L2 cache: 1.25 MB (per core). Built on 10 nm process technology. Socket: FCBGA1744. Thermal design power (TDP): 45 Watt. Memory support: DDR4, DDR5 Dual-channel. Passmark benchmark score: 26,096 points. Launch price was $299.

Xeon Gold 6226R
The Xeon Gold 6226R is manufactured by Intel. It was released in 24 February 2020 (5 years ago). It is based on the Cascade Lake (2019−2020) architecture. It features 16 cores and 32 threads. Base frequency is 2.9 GHz, with boost up to 3.9 GHz. L3 cache: 22 MB. L2 cache: 16 MB. Built on 14 nm process technology. Socket: LGA3647. Thermal design power (TDP): 150 Watt. Memory support: DDR4-2933. Passmark benchmark score: 26,278 points. Launch price was $1,300.
Processing Power
The Core i7-12800HE packs 14 cores / 20 threads, while the Xeon Gold 6226R offers 16 cores / 32 threads — the Xeon Gold 6226R has 2 more cores. Boost clocks reach 4.6 GHz on the Core i7-12800HE versus 3.9 GHz on the Xeon Gold 6226R — a 16.5% clock advantage for the Core i7-12800HE (base: 2.4 GHz vs 2.9 GHz). The Core i7-12800HE uses the Alder Lake-H (2022) architecture (10 nm), while the Xeon Gold 6226R uses Cascade Lake (2019−2020) (14 nm). In PassMark, the Core i7-12800HE scores 26,096 against the Xeon Gold 6226R's 26,278 — a 0.7% lead for the Xeon Gold 6226R. L3 cache: 24 MB (total) on the Core i7-12800HE vs 22 MB on the Xeon Gold 6226R.
